      I applied online.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at Deutsche Bank (London, England) in Nov 2020

      Interview

      judgemental test: questions about scenarios where you have a deadline you cannot meet, when a collegue ask you to help him even if it is not your job Need to select the most effective option and the least one

      I applied through university.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at Deutsche Bank (Jacksonville, FL) in Feb 2020

      Interview

      Applied during career fair at my university and gave them my resume there. Was immediately invited for a final round of interviews in their Jacksonville office. Very casual two 30 minute interviews. Walked them through my resume and they really just asked questions on the spot as I was talking about my past experiences . Small amount of possibly staged questions but very casual. They left time for questions at the end.

      I applied online. The process took 1 day. I interviewed at Deutsche Bank (London, England) in Oct 2011

      Interview

      What do you know about the bank and the industry? Walk me through your CV? What issue/journal do you follow? Tell me a recent topic that interest you. What does it affect DB? Then he digs deeper and deeper into the issue I was talking about. The whole interview was very pleasant and I actually enjoyed talking to the interviewer(who is a member of the finance team, quite senior I would guess) He has expressed a fairly big interest in me and said he is anticipating to inviting me to the next round which would happen in the following week. But i should also mention that i was supposed to be interviewed by two interviewers instead of one, the other interviewer got stuck in the morning traffic. She didn't arrived until I finished my interview. I don't know if it is because I was the only one who hasn't been assessed by the two interviewers together, I received rejection after 3 days(not as the interviewer promised which I was supposed to hear from then within 24 hours)
